Your network might be fine, just not properly tuned.
Your internet might already be fast, Windows just isn’t letting it feel that way.
Networking issues have long been the bane of PC users, and they're right up there with printer problems in how annoying they can be. Whether you're rocking the latest high-end networking gear or just ...
An easy way to get to Settings is to click on the Start menu and type Settings. You can click on the icon to open your ...
Learn about how TweakTown tests and reviews hardware. Did you just power on your computer only to find the Wi-Fi option missing? It's a frustrating and confusing problem. The good news is that it ...
There are various ways to work together in a network based on Windows 11. The simplest is to set up a shared workgroup, a kind of team of computers with equal rights. The workgroup in Windows 11 ...
Microsoft is phasing out the Control Panel in Windows 11 in favor of the Settings app, but the transition is careful due to ...
Microsoft is actively migrating 'all the old Control Panel controls into the modern Settings apps,' paving the way for the ...
I could be wrong, but I think this is the first full explanation we’ve had from Microsoft about why it’s taken so long to get ...